Public bug reported:

The new release of libvirt (1.2.2-0ubuntu13.1.6) that is availabie in
the precise-updates cloud archive breaks apparmor:

rc  apparmor                         2.7.102-0ubuntu3.10
User-space parser utility for AppArmor

With apparmor broken, I'm unable to reboot any instances in my OpenStack
cloud:

Returning exception internal error: cannot load AppArmor profile
'libvirt-4c758977-35fb-45ae-961c-efdb5ef4db3f' to caller

I did not try any other action such as launching or deleting instances.

In order to resolve this, I had to re-install the prior version of
libvirt (1.2.2-0ubuntu13.1.2~cloud0) and then reinstall apparmor.

Is this a bug? Should this version of libvirt not be in precise and only
trusty?
